Transaction 79330551106b422fa3b7595227ba2a6d8873de3288345eda9226d5725466068d
1 Input
1 Output
-
79330551106b422fa3b7595227ba2a6d8873de3288345eda9226d5725466068d:0
- value
- 54606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73cda55a8af4b1d8d8508481fdd8613e2eb94066 OP_EQUAL
- address
- 3CFKz8etdg9msaKERF1YsZEoAH8KHitW4K